Course structure

• Cloud Computing Technologies
• Research Methods in Cloud Computing
• Evidence-Based Practice in Cloud Computing Advocacy
• Cloud Security and Compliance
• Cloud Computing Policy and Governance
• Data Analytics for Cloud Computing
• Cloud Computing Case Studies
• Cloud Economics and Cost Management
• Emerging Trends in Cloud Computing
• Cloud Computing Project Management

Duration

The programme is available in two duration modes:

Fast track - 1 month

Standard mode - 2 months

Course fee

The fee for the programme is as follows:

Fast track - 1 month: £140

Standard mode - 2 months: £90
